Web5 de abr. de 2024 · Fannie Mae limits the initial note rate for ARMs with initial interest rate periods of less than five years. The limitation requires comparison of the initial note rate to the fully indexed rate that is applicable at the time the loan is originated. WebThe HomeReady® mortgage includes innovative income flexibilities that can help your customers qualify for an affordable mortgage with a down payment as low as 3%. 97% … Web10 de fev. de 2024 · Fannie Mae Moderate Rehabilitation Loans begin at $10 million and offer LTV allowances of up to 80%. Plus, these loans have flexible terms between five and 30 years and amortizations of up to 30 years, are non-recourse, and are fully assumable with lender approval.
